Transaction dadbd74dc6fed4e1195323cf9b771badbf5484394a8b4417f35d6ca860736ac5
1 Input
1 Output
-
dadbd74dc6fed4e1195323cf9b771badbf5484394a8b4417f35d6ca860736ac5:0
- value
- 2972853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02ff12dc24d9409bcd55793c99ab9f746f4b3459 OP_EQUAL
- address
- 31xrqkrCdLYUHyv7UHaKWoNDBdrwABhEuo